INTRODUCTION: Non-attendance for radiology outpatient appointments is a global issue and is associated with adverse clinical outcomes and operational inefficiencies. This paper aims to understand the underlying factors influencing outpatient radiology attendances based on the Health Belief Model (HBM). METHODS: Purposive sampling was used to recruit patients (n=30) for in-depth semi-structured telephone interviews. Inclusion criteria comprised participants who were above 21 years old and fluent in English, while participants reliant on third-party assistance (e.g., nursing homes and prison services), to attend the appointment were excluded. The interviews were recorded and transcribed verbatim. The COREQ (Consolidated Criteria for Reporting Qualitative Research) was utilised to guide the reporting of this study. The data analysis involved a hybrid thematic analysis approach using NVivo. RESULTS: Six key themes associated with appointment adherence in radiology were identified. These themes included: 1) prioritising health and acceptance of current medical conditions; 2) the impact of perceived severity on non-attendance; 3) perceived benefits of attending appointments; 4) perceived barriers to attendance; 5) influential prompts; and 6) confidence in attendance. CONCLUSION: This is the first study of its kind to utilise the HBM to examine factors influencing attendance adherence among radiology outpatients in Singapore. Costs, prompts, and the perceived severity of the condition play pivotal roles in shaping the health-seeking behaviours of these outpatients while professionalism of healthcare staff and barriers to attendance present opportunities for providers to address patients' lack of interest towards their appointments. IMPLICATIONS FOR PRACTICE: Findings of this study will contribute to the development of personalised, targeted interventions for improving patient engagement and attendance in radiology settings.

INTRODUCTION: A service improvement project involving the vetting and protocoling of Computed Tomography (CT) scan requests by qualified CT radiographers was initiated in 2018. AIM: This study provides a comprehensive evaluation of how a radiographer-led initiative aims to ensure that the CT scan requests received by the Radiology department are clinically appropriate, which in turn will reduce interruptions to the interpretation and reporting of imaging examinations by radiologists, who might otherwise be required to attend to clinically inappropriate and wrongly protocolled CT scan requests. METHOD: Outpatient CT scan requests received from July to October 2021 were vetted and protocolled by a qualified CT-trained radiographer for parameters which included the appropriateness of the clinical indication, adequacy of patient preparation for the scan, as well as the suitability of the requested examination protocol pertaining to the need for contrast media, multiple contrast-enhanced imaging phases, and the appropriateness of the scan range. RESULTS: Poor patient preparation and insufficient or inaccurate clinical indications were the most common findings during the vetting process (71%). Out of the 64 CT scan requests with protocol errors, 77% were attributed to contrast media type errors. The odds of incorrect CT scan requests increased with the requesting clinician's rank, while there was no such significant correlation with the clinical specialty of the requesting clinician or the CT scan type. CONCLUSION: The meticulous vetting of imaging requests helps to ensure that limited imaging hardware resources are allocated to more clinically appropriate cases, correct protocols are applied to requested imaging scans, and that patients undergoing imaging are adequately prepared, thereby enhancing overall patient care. IMPLICATIONS FOR PRACTICE: Vetting of imaging requests by radiographers, who are capable to make appropriate clinical decisions related to their enhanced level of practice ensures patient safety and optimisation of Radiology resources.

INTRODUCTION: With the increasing demand for medical imaging, non-attendance inhibits private and public radiology practices in Singapore from providing timely care and achieving maximal efficiency. Missed radiological appointments adversely affect clinical and economic outcomes and strain the finite healthcare resources. We examined the prevalence and predictors of patient non-attendance for radiological services at a regional public hospital in Singapore and compared them against other medical imaging centres globally. METHODS: Outpatient records of patients who were scheduled for specialised medical imaging obtained from Radiological Information System (RIS) were retrospectively reviewed. Analysed variables include patient demographics, radiology modalities, visit statuses and appointment lead times where Pearson's chi-square test and Fisher's exact test were used for categorical variables, and independent sample t-test was used for continuous variables. The association between each patient characteristic and non-attendance status was assessed using Binary Logistics Regression. Variables that showed statistical significance in univariate analysis were included in the multivariate logistic regression model to identify the independent risk factors associated with non-attendance. RESULTS: Among the 59,748 outpatient appointments with medical imaging requests, 15.5% did not turn up for their appointments. Logistic regression indicated that patient's age, ethnicity, subsidy status, house ownership, living vicinity to regional hospital cluster, appointment wait times, appointment hours and appointment months were significant factors associated with the failure to attend scheduled radiological examinations. CONCLUSION: Even though predictors of non-attendance remained consistent across medical imaging centres worldwide, Singapore reported a higher prevalence of missed appointments calling for future exploratory studies to understand the population's health-seeking behaviours and ordering patterns of clinicians. IMPLICATIONS FOR PRACTICE: Comparison and identification of these predictors will assist in the design of targeted interventions that may improve patient's adherence and utilisation of imaging services.

INTRODUCTION: Traditionally, shift work for radiographers at our institution comprised of three shift patterns - morning (8am-2pm), afternoon (2pm-9pm) and night (9pm-8am). However, when COVID-19 was first detected in Singapore in January 2020, the 12-h shift was introduced for better team segregation and deployment to meet the service needs of the Emergency Department. The 12-h shift consisted of the day (9am-9pm) and night (9pm-9am) shifts. While the 12-h shift is common to nursing practices, it is new to the radiography profession within the study centre. This study explores the radiographers' perspectives of the new shift and the impact of shift patterns on radiographers' wellness and work performance compared to the original three shift patterns. METHODS: A mixed-methods design study was adopted for this single-centre evaluation. An anonymous online questionnaire was administered to radiographers who had experienced both shift types. Additionally, the number of radiographers who had taken sick leave, and images rejected and accepted from the X-ray consoles were retrospectively collected to measure the impact of the new shift. RESULTS: Radiographers experienced fatigue and appreciated the longer rest days associated with the 12-h shift. Additionally, the sick leave rates and image reject counts were more favourable with the 12-h shift pattern. CONCLUSION: The findings indicate that the extended shift hours are effective during a pandemic but may result in radiographer burnout during a prolonged outbreak. IMPLICATIONS FOR PRACTICE: Studying these variables will provide an effective starting point in understanding the efficacy and applicability of a 12-h shift system during pandemic periods.
